2018年10月25日木曜日

用語一括置換Excelアドイン


2018/10/30 追記:用語一括置換Excelアドイン - Glossary Aid Addin(GAA) v1.0.1 をアップしました。

翻訳支援ツール「Pillars of Eternity 2 会話ツリー表示ツール(以下、MCと表記)」と連携して翻訳作業を支援する目的で作られました。このツールはExcelのアドインとして動作します。

「用語一括置換Excelアドイン - Glossary Aid Addin(以下、GAAと表記)」は、MCからエクスポートした用語集のCSVファイルを使用し、複数の用語を一括して置換するExcelアドインです。これを使用することにより、翻訳対象の英文にある用語を一括して日本語に置換することができます。


■ダウンロードと解凍


以下のサイトからダウンロードできます。
「Torchlight 2 日本語化あぷろだ(避難所) とか、いろいろ」
http://ux.getuploader.com/tl2jpmodtmp/
ファイル名:Glossary Aid Addin_2018.10.30.7z

解凍したフォルダーを任意のフォルダーに移動します。マイドキュメントまたはデスクトップなどが良いでしょう。なお、システムフォルダー(例. c:\Program Files など)には移動しないでください。


■解凍後のファイル構成


GlossaryAidAddin
│
├ Excelアドインフォルダー ---> Excelアドインフォルダーへのショートカット
├ GAA_Install.vbs    ---> アドインのインストーラー
├ GAA_UnInstall.vbs  ---> アドインのアンインストーラー
├ readme.txt
│
└ bin
   └ 用語の一括置換.xlam  ---> アドイン本体


■GAAのインストール


インストールする前にExcelが起動していないことを確認します。
解凍したフォルダーにある「GAA_Install.vbs」をダブルクリックして実行します。
しばらくすると「アドインのインストールが終了しました。」と表示されます。
これでインストールは完了です。


■使い方


使い方のシナリオ:
すでに翻訳シートを使用し、翻訳作業を行っている。また、MCを使用し用語の登録を行っている。この登録済みの用語を使用し、翻訳シートの英文の用語を日本語に置換したい。


1.用語のエクスポート


MCを起動し、「Export Glossary to CSV」で用語をエクスポートする。今回は「MyGlossary.csv」というファイル名でデスクトップにエクスポートする。


2.Excelで翻訳シートを開く


翻訳シートを開き、リボンからアドインを選択します。
アドインをインストールすると以下の2つのボタンが追加されます。

  • 用語集の読み込み
  • 用語の一括置換



2.1.用語集の読み込み


「用語集の読み込み」をクリックし、MCでエクスポートした用語集のCSVファイルを読み込みます。


「用語集の読み込みが完了しました。」とメッセージが表示されます。
読み込んだ用語集はExcelを閉じるまで有効です。Excelを再起動した場合は再度用語集を読み込んでください。


2.2.用語の一括置換


置換したいセルを選択し、「用語の一括置換」ボタンをクリックします。


置換処理中はExcelの画面が固まります。処理が終了するまでそのままお待ち下さい。一括置換が終了すると「一括置換が終了しました。」とメッセージが表示されます。
なお、選択範囲が多い場合は1~2分かかる場合があります。

以下に置換後のシートを示します。赤線の部分が一括置換された用語です。


Tips: 翻訳対象の列をすべて一括置換したい場合は、列全体を選択し「用語の一括置換」ボタンを押すと良いでしょう。なお、多くの用語、多くの行を置換する場合は、かなり時間がかかると思います。置換が完了するまでゆっくり待ちましょう。


■注意事項


1.バックアップの取得


一括置換はアンドゥーができません。万が一に備えExcelブックのバックアップを取得してから一括置換を行ってください。


2.用語集のCSVファイルの重複項目について


用語集のCSVファイル内の用語が重複している場合は警告メッセージが出力されますが、処理は続行できます。重複した用語は二回目以降の項目は無視されます。

4~5行目の用語が重複している。
5行目の項目は無視される。
できるだけ用語集のCSVファイルから重複した用語を除去してから作業を行うことをお薦めします。


3.Excelのバージョンについて


本アドインは Excel 2007で テストを行いました。これ以外のバージョンでの動作は未確認です。


■GAAのアンインストール


GAAをアンインストールしたい場合は、以下の手順で行います。
アンインストールする前にExcelが起動していないことを確認します。
解凍したフォルダーにある「GAA_UnInstall.vbs」をダブルクリックして実行します。
しばらくすると「アドインのアンインストールが終了しました。」と表示されます。
これでアンインストールは完了です。


■置換のルール


1.用語集のCSVファイルについて


置換処理で使用する列は「A列」、「B列」、「C列」です。
「A列」:コマンド
「B列」:用語の原文
「C列」:用語の翻訳文

使用可能なCSVファイルの文字コードは「Shift_JIS」です。


2.置換処理の順序


置換処理は、用語集の「B列」の文字列の長いものから順に置換を行います。
例えば、用語集に「Eder」、「Federal」とあった場合は、文字数の長い「Federal」が先に置換され、次に「Eder」の置換が行われます。同様に「Sword」、「Silver Sword」の場合も「Silver Sword」が先に置換されます。

3.大文字・小文字


置換処理では大文字・小文字を区別しません。


4.置換処理の除外


「A列」になにか文字がある場合は、その項目はコメントとみなし置換処理を行いません。例えば、「A列」に「#」や「delete」など何らかの文字列が入っていた場合は、この行の項目は置換処理からは除外されます。



■ライセンス


本アドインは MIT ライセンスで公開します。
「The MIT License | Open Source Initiative」
https://opensource.org/licenses/MIT


■免責


本アドイン、およびこの手順を使用した事によるいかなる損害も作者は一切の責任を負いません。自己の責任の上で使用して下さい。


■連絡先


synctam@gmail.com


■変更履歴


2018/10/30  v1.0.1
  • 修正:アドインをインストールした状態でExcelを起動すると、計算方法の設定が手動になる問題を修正した。
2018/10/25  v1.0.0 新規公開

0 件のコメント:

コメントを投稿

Raspberry Pi 4 でファイルサーバーを作ってみた(後編)

前編 では各種拡張ボードの組み立て、Rasiberry Pi OS Lite(64bit)のインストールと各種設定を行いました。今回はファイルサーバーソフト(OpenMediaVault)の導入と設定を行います。 ファイルサーバー用のパーティションの作成 HDDを取り外し...